French Punks Topsy Turvey’s Release New Single “No Surrender”
Thousand Islands Records will release It Can't Be Easy, the new album from French punks Topsy Turvy’s, on January 13th. Ahead of the…
Thousand Islands Records will release It Can't Be Easy, the new album from French punks Topsy Turvy’s, on January 13th. Ahead of the…